How to prepare for a job interview at ITonlinelearning Recruitment
β¨Know Your HR Basics
Make sure you brush up on fundamental HR concepts, especially those covered in your CIPD Level 3 Certificate. Being able to discuss recruitment processes, employee relations, and compliance will show your understanding of the role.
β¨Showcase Your Soft Skills
HR roles require excellent communication and interpersonal skills. Be prepared to give examples of how you've effectively communicated or resolved conflicts in past experiences, even if they are from unrelated fields.
β¨Prepare Questions for Them
Interviews are a two-way street. Prepare thoughtful questions about the company culture, team dynamics, and what success looks like in the HR Administrator role. This shows your genuine interest in the position.
β¨Practice Common Interview Questions
Familiarise yourself with common HR interview questions, such as those about handling difficult situations or your approach to recruitment. Practising your answers can help you feel more confident during the actual interview.
